Though the majority of chemicals in beauty products pose little or zero danger, several dozen are linked with severe medical problems, such as cancer, reproductive and neurological harm, and developmental delays. Chemicals in cosmetics gain entry to the body through the skin, inhalation, ingestion and internal use, and cause similar risks as food chemicals, per this site.

Contaminants and chemicals associated with cancer are found in water, food, and lots of other commonly used products.
